    Just a quick note as a dog groomer because its a huge pet peeve of mine- there is no such thing as a truly hypoallergenic dog! Curly-coated dogs are just less likely to make allergies flare due to the fact that their curly coat traps in the dander. Goldendoodles and other poodle mixes are also more likely to cause reactions than a purebred poodle, due to their curls being looser and that they shed more than poodles do.

    Since you mentioned not knowing stuff about cats, here's my experience with cats. Depending on the cat, you could leave a cat alone for a couple days provided you had ample food and water (the two bowls of food for four days probably wasn't enough unless they were overflowing with food and were big bowls, but even then, I'd worry about enough dry food being there). Some cats only eat when hungry and only eat a little at a time, so you can have a feeder that's just a jug filled with kibble pouring into the bowl - my family had one of these for my cats when I was growing up. My current cat, however, is a chow hound, and you can't just have a bowl full of food for her to graze on since she'd just gobble it down and meow for more. So, yes, for a weekend you might be able to get away with leaving a lot of food and water around if a cat has certain eating behaviors, but four days with two bowls of food and no mention of water doesn't sound adequate at all. I'd also worry about the litterbox situation after a couple of days unless she provided multiple litterboxes (which seems doubtful in this situation). A lot of cats I've cared for would start using the floor or plants if the litterbox wasn't cleaned and emptied after a couple days. I wouldn't leave a cat alone in the home for more than 48 hours.

    Just adding that doodles are NOT hypoallergenic. There are currently no breed standards for doodles (because they’re mutts that are unethically bred) so it’s impossible to predict what their coats will turn out like. Some are curly, some are wirey, some are shaggy. Sometimes they’re more Poodle-like & sometimes they’re more Labrador or Golden. Sometimes they shed only a little, while others shed a bunch. These backyard breeders like to say doodles are hypoallergenic to sell them at a higher price. If you really want a hypoallergenic dog, just go to a reputable breeder & get a Poodle.
